Oklahoma Code § 70-1210.557

Title 70. Schools: School testing assistance Internet web page

A.  By January 1, 2000, the State Board of Education shall, if
funds are available, develop and implement a school testing
assistance Internet web page.  The purpose of the web page shall be
to help students prepare for tests required under the Oklahoma
School Testing Program Act and to provide remediation assistance to
those students who do not perform satisfactorily on such tests.  The
web page shall contain information, materials, and example questions
which may be used by teachers, students and parents to assist
students in preparing for the required tests.  The web page shall
also identify the most difficult concepts incorporated in the tests
and provide specific information, material and example questions
which will assist students in those areas.
B.  The Board shall notify schools and take steps to inform
students and parents about the school testing assistance Internet
web page.  The Board is authorized to promulgate rules for the
operation of the web page.
